#3d17db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3d17db is composed of 23.9% red, 9% green and 85.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 72.1% cyan, 89.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.1% black. It has a hue angle of 251.6 degrees, a saturation of 81% and a lightness of 47.5%. #3d17db color hex could be obtained by blending #7a2eff with #0000b7. Closest websafe color is: #3300cc.

#3d17db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3d17db has RGB values of R:61, G:23, B:219 and CMYK values of C:0.72, M:0.89,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 4003803.

Shades and Tints of #3d17db
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020106 is the darkest color, while #f5f3f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#3d17db
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#76747e is the less saturated color, while #3204ee is the most saturated one.
